In-Person Therapy
During in-person therapy sessions, clients satisfy in person with a licensed therapist in their therapist's office or another private space. Therapists may carefully choose the environment for in-person counseling, consisting of lighting, furnishings, and colors to promote a sense of comfort and security. In-person counseling can help assist in a more personal connection in between customer and therapist, and it allows for nonverbal hints that can be missed out on during online sessions.
In-person therapy sessions require travel time and expense, which can restrict access for individuals with restricted movement or funds. In-person treatment can likewise feel frightening for individuals with social anxiety or hostility to public places, specifically when the therapist's office is not in their home. Moreover, numerous in-person therapists use techniques that can be difficult or impossible to reproduce online, such as art therapy or direct exposure therapies.
While online therapy is convenient and offers accessibility, some individuals still prefer in-person therapy for its benefits. It's crucial to keep in mind that both in-person and online therapy follow HIPAA personal privacy standards, so you can be confident that your details is safe and secure in either setting. In addition, telehealth platforms have been created to eliminate geographical barriers and offer scheduling versatility.
Some clients have complained that online therapy can be fatiguing, and they may struggle to concentrate on the session while battling distractions at home. In-person sessions, on the other hand, provide a more structured and constant method to treatment.
A significant benefit of in-person therapy is that it allows the therapist to observe and interpret nonverbal cues, such as facial expressions and body movement. This can lead to a more detailed therapeutic experience and much better understanding of the client's needs. Moreover, in-person counseling can be better suited for emergency circumstances or individuals at danger of self-harm.
In-person counseling is also more economical and is most likely to be covered by insurance suppliers. However, insurance protection for telehealth services can vary by state and supplier. Some insurance coverage service providers do not cover teletherapy at all, while others limit their protection to just certain types of therapists. Therefore, it's crucial to contact your insurance service provider before choosing a therapist for online or in-person therapy.
